Washington, D.C. — On Tuesday, the House of Representatives voted to pass a continuing resolution that would enable a host of destructive and lawless cuts to federal agencies. Demand Progress has called on senators to oppose the resolution.
The following is a statement from Emily Peterson-Cassin, corporate power director at Demand Progress:
“Disguised as a business-as-usual government funding measure, the continuing resolution is actually a radical threat to everyday Americans that enables more lawless DOGE cuts. DOGE is already shutting down the government by unilaterally and unlawfully cutting programs, and even whole agencies, without any input from Congress. This continuing resolution contains no safeguards to protect agencies and programs that serve the public good from further damage. We call on Senators to oppose this reckless resolution and take a stand against a president who has handed the federal government over to his billionaire friends for them to play with and break like a toy.”
